大鼠Hes1基因真核表达载体的构建及瞬时表达在神经前体细胞分化中的作用

Construction of eukaryotic expression vector containing rat Hes1 gene and expression in neural precursor cells for the study of its differentiation functions

【摘要】 目的探讨Hes1基因高表达对神经前体细胞分化的影响。方法从大鼠脑组织中提取总RNA,用RT-PCR方法获得Hes1基因的全长cDNA,插入pGEM-T-Easy克隆载体中进行序列测定,测序正确后将其亚克隆至表达载体pCDNA3.1,用脂质体将重组质粒转染原代培养的神经前体细胞,经G418筛选获得抗性细胞克隆,用RT-PCR方法鉴定Hes1基因在神经前体细胞基因组中的存在,实时荧光定量PCR检测Hes1基因在转染细胞中的过表达情况。结果经限制性内切酶酶切图谱分析和DNA序列测定,证实目的基因已插入重组质粒,RT-PCR证明,经G418筛选得到的转基因神经前体细胞克隆的基因组DNA中存在Hes1基因;实时荧光定量PCR进一步证明,转基因神经前体细胞Hes1基因的mRNA高表达。结论构建了大鼠Hes1基因的真核表达载体,获得了高表达Hes1基因的神经前体细胞克隆。Hes1基因高表达可抑制神经前体细胞Ngn1的表达,并促进神经前体细胞向神经胶质细胞的分化。

【Abstract】 Objective To clone rat Hes1 gene cDNA,construct its eukaryotic expression vector and obtain positive neural precursor cell clones expressing Hes1 gene stably,Then to study their effects to the differentiation of neural precursor cells. Methods The total RNA was extracted from 14 days Wistar rat brain. The full-length cDNA encoding Hes1 gene was obtained using RT-PCR method and inserted into pGEM T Easy cloning vector. After the sequencing was confirmed,the gene was subcloned to pCDNA3.1 to construct recombinant eukaryotic expression vectors of pCDNA3.1-Hes1. The recombinant plasmid was transfected into neural precursor cells from cortex of 14 days Wistar rat brain by lipofectamine method and positive cell clones were screened with G418. The existence of Hes1 gene in the transfected cells genomic DNA,and the over-expression of their mRNA in the transfected cells were confirmed with Fluorescent quantitative real-time RT-PCR(FQ-PCR). Results Enzyme digestion analysis and sequencing showed that the target genes were cloned into recombinant vector. The existence and over-expression of Hes1 gene in the transfected neural precursor cells was identified with FQ-PCR and it display that HES1 mRNA have high expressed in the transfected neural precursor cells.Conclusion The eukaryotic expression plasmid containing Hes1 genes were successfully constructed. The positive neural precursor cell clones expressing Hes1 gene stably were obtained,which may be a promising cell model for studying the biological function of Hes1 genes and the role of Hes1 genes in the differentiation of neural precursor cells. The experiment manifested that the high expression of Hes1 can restrain the expression of Ngn1 gene,and enhance the neural precursor cells differentiation to glial cells.
